Team identity and coaching
Under a quarterback-friendly, creative offensive system, the Rams emphasize pre-snap motion, play-action, and mismatches created through tight end and running back usage.

That system prioritizes timing, quick reads, and explosive playmaking. On defense, the team focuses on pressure from a strong front and versatility in the secondary to counter modern passing attacks.

Key things to watch on game day
– Quarterback play: Efficiency under pressure, quick decision-making, and red-zone execution determine consistency.
– Offensive line performance: Run blocking and pass protection set the pace for both the pass game and the ground attack.
– Defensive pass rush: Creating pressure without heavy blitzing allows the defense to stick to sound coverage while forcing turnovers.
– Special teams: Field position battles, reliable kicking, and dynamic returns can swing close games.

SoFi Stadium: best practices for fans
SoFi Stadium, located in the Los Angeles area, offers a cutting-edge game-day experience with covered seating, modern concessions, and a lively atmosphere. To optimize your visit:
– Arrive early: Beat traffic and enjoy pregame events outside the stadium. Early arrival helps you explore fan zones and team stores without long lines.
– Use public transit or ride-share: Parking can be limited on busy gamedays; transit or carpooling often leads to quicker entry and a smoother exit.
– Pick seats strategically: Sideline seats give a close view of play development; club-level options offer more comfortable amenities. Upper-level sections still provide great sightlines at a friendlier price.
– Try local concessions: Many stadium vendors feature California-inspired food and craft beverage options—worth sampling beyond the typical stadium fare.

Following the Rams and fantasy impact
For fans who play fantasy football or follow player development closely, depth charts and snap counts matter more than headlines. Roster turnover is constant, so tracking injury reports, usage trends, and matchups week-to-week is essential. Fantasy managers should monitor which receivers and backs are seeing targets on third down and inside the red zone—those opportunities translate to fantasy points.
